Common Tola to Gram Conversions

Tola Grams Common Usage
1 tola 11.6638 g Standard unit for gold trading
5 tola 58.319 g Common jewelry weight
10 tola 116.638 g Gold bar measurement
50 tola 583.19 g Large gold transactions
100 tola 1166.38 g Bullion trading

Frequently Asked Questions About Tola and Gram Conversion

1 tola how many gram?

1 tola equals exactly 11.6638038 grams. This is the standard conversion used in South Asian countries for gold and precious metals. The tola measurement system is traditionally used across India, Pakistan, Nepal and Bangladesh.

How many grams in 10 tola?

10 tola is equal to 116.638038 grams. You can use our tola to gram converter for any amount with customizable precision. This conversion is particularly useful when calculating larger gold transactions.

Gram to tola gold conversion?

To convert grams to tola, divide the gram value by 11.6638038. For example, 10 grams equals approximately 0.857 tola. Our gram to tola converter automates this calculation with precision control.

1 tola gold into gram?

1 tola of gold is equal to 11.6638038 grams. This conversion is standard across gold markets in Pakistan, India, and other South Asian countries. When converting 1 tola gold into gram, remember this fixed conversion rate.

What is 100 gram tola?

100 grams is approximately 8.573 tola. Use our gram to tola converter for precise conversions with your preferred decimal places. This conversion is helpful when dealing with international gold standards.

How to convert 1 kg gold in tola?

1 kilogram (1000 grams) of gold is approximately 85.735 tola. The exact value is 1000 / 11.6638038 = 85.735324 tola. This calculation is essential for large gold transactions between international and South Asian markets.

Is the tola to gram conversion same for all metals?

Yes, the tola is a unit of weight, so the conversion to grams is the same regardless of the material being weighed. However, the tola measurement is primarily used for precious metals like gold and silver.

What countries use tola for measuring gold?

The tola is primarily used in South Asian countries including India, Pakistan, Nepal, and Bangladesh for measuring gold and other precious metals. The Dubai gold market also commonly uses the tola measurement system.

How does tola compare to vori?

In Bangladesh, the term "vori" is equivalent to tola. So 1 vori equals 1 tola, which is 11.6638 grams. Our gram to vori converter uses the same conversion factor as tola conversions.

What is the historical origin of the tola measurement?

The tola measurement originated from ancient India and was standardized during the British Raj. It was officially defined as 180 grains (11.6638038 grams) and became the standard for precious metal trading across South Asia.

Gold Weight Conversion: Tola, Grams, Ounces and More

When dealing with gold internationally, understanding different weight measurements is crucial. The most common units are tola, grams, and ounces, but you might also encounter carats (weight, not purity), rattis, and taels.

Here are some key conversions:

  • 1 tola = 11.6638038 grams
  • 1 ounce = 31.1034768 grams ≈ 2.666 tola
  • 1 kilogram = 1000 grams ≈ 85.735 tola
  • 1 carat (weight) = 0.2 grams
  • 1 tael (Chinese) = 37.5 grams ≈ 3.215 tola

Why Tola Remains Popular in Gold Trading

Despite the global dominance of metric measurements, the tola remains firmly entrenched in South Asian gold markets. But why has this traditional measurement persisted in modern gold trading?

The tola's endurance can be attributed to several factors:

  1. Historical Tradition: The tola has been used for centuries in South Asia, creating deep cultural and commercial familiarity.
  2. Standardized Pricing: Gold prices are commonly quoted per tola in these markets, maintaining consistency across the region.
  3. Jewelry Standards: Traditional jewelry designs and weights are based on tola measurements.
  4. Market Preference: Both traders and consumers in these regions prefer the tola system for its familiarity.

Calculating Gold Value: From Weight to Price

Determining the value of gold requires both accurate weight measurement and current market prices. Whether you're working with tola, grams, or ounces, the calculation process follows the same principles.

To calculate gold value:

  1. Determine the weight of your gold in your preferred unit (tola, grams, etc.)
  2. Convert this weight to a standard unit if necessary using our tola to gram calculator
  3. Find the current market price per unit
  4. Multiply the weight by the price per unit
  5. Adjust for purity if necessary (24K, 22K, 18K, etc.)

For example, if gold is trading at $60 per gram and you have 5 tola:

  • First convert 5 tola to grams: 5 × 11.6638 = 58.319 grams
  • Then calculate value: 58.319 × $60 = $3,499.14
